+#### OSCam net protocol (rev >= 10389)
+
+**This is the most preferred mode for the latest OSCam.** It supports
+the latest features like the ecm status.
+
+A TCP connection to server is created. All emm/ecm data are send to
+oscam using this connection without a requirement for the real linuxdvb
+devices in the system with OSCam. This mode is suitable for all DVB
+devices including SAT\>IP and IPTV.
+
+If you run your OSCam server on the same machine as TVHeadend, set
+*Camd.socket filename / IP Address (TCP mode)* field to 127.0.0.1
+and *Listen / Connect port* to 9000 (or any your preferred TCP port
+number). Note that this TCP port number must be same as in OSCam's
+configuration.
+
+The following lines are required in **[dvbapi]** section of oscam.conf
+file:
+
+```
+boxtype = pc
+pmt_mode = 4
+listen_port = 9000 # or your preferred port
+```

+#### OSCam new pc-nodmx (rev >= 10389)
+
+Similar to *OSCam net protocol (rev >= 10389)* mode, but a named
+pipe (/tmp/camd.socket) connection is used instead of the TCP connection.

+#### OSCam TCP (rev >= 9574)
+
+A TCP connection to server is created. All emm/ecm data are send to
+oscam using this connection without a requirement for the real linuxdvb
+devices in the system with OSCam. This mode is suitable for all DVB
+devices including SAT\>IP and IPTV.
+
+The following lines are required in **[dvbapi]** section of oscam.conf
+file:
+
+```
+boxtype = pc
+pmt_mode = 4
+listen_port = 9000 # or your preferred port
+```

+#### OSCam pc-nodmx (rev >= 9756)
+
+Similar to *OSCAM TCP (rev >= 9574)* mode, but a named pipe
+(/tmp/camd.socket) connection is used instead of the TCP connection.
+
+#### OSCam (rev >= 9095)
+
+This mode uses named pipe (/tmp/camd.socket).
+
+The difference between *Older OSCam* mode is that no UDP connections
+are required. All communication is processed through the named pipe
+(/tmp/camd.socket). The configuration for OSCam is same as for previous
+*Older OSCam* mode.
+
+#### Older OSCam
+
+This mode uses named pipe (/tmp/camd.socket).
+
+If selected, connection will be made directly to oscam without using
+LD\_PRELOAD / wrapper hack. TVH listens on a range of UDP ports
+starting with the specified port number (standard port range starts
+with the port number 9000).
+
+The following lines are required in **[dvbapi]** section of oscam.conf file:
+
+```
+boxtype = pc
+pmt_mode = 4
+```
+
+#### Wrapper (capmt_ca.so)
+
+This mode uses named pipe (/tmp/camd.socket).
+
+LD\_PRELOAD / wrapper hack is active. TVH listens on local specified UDP port
+(standard port number is 9000) for the code words. Only one channel can be decoded.
